Modern Apprenticeships 2021-22 - Training Provider and Employer
This is a contract result notice, not an open opportunity. Details from the official award data.
Skills Development Scotland, on behalf of Scottish Government invites bids to deliver Modern Apprenticeship (MA) services for starts for year 2021-22, plus optional two 1 year extensions for 2022-23 and 2023-24, at SDS discretion.
Such services will continue to be delivered for the duration of the apprenticeship (in-training).
The dual purpose of the MA Programme is to support individuals to learn while in work; and economic growth across Scotland.
MAs are a joint investment between employers/public funding.
Employers invest through wage costs and on-going support and public funding contributes towards the costs or training.
There are 4 Lots available to bid for, Lot 1 Providers Lowlands & Uplands, Lot 2 Providers Highlands & Islands, Lot 3 Providers South of Scotland, Lot 4 Employers.
Please note the value of 243m GBP is an indicative value based on annual value of 81m GBP.
The 243m GBP is only if the optional two plus 1year extensions is requested at SDS discretion.
